Item Type (e.g. Flash PROM, EEPROM) IDSDM SPI Flash SPI Flash MCU TPM Trusted Platform Module (TPM) Embedded Flash EEPROM Can user programs or operating system write data to it during normal operation? Purpose? (e.g. boot code) No Exclusively used by the controller Yes Firmware Yes Storage of encryption keys Item How is data input to this How is this memory How is the memory cleared? memory? write protected? Planar PCH Internal BIOS CMOS RAM N/A - BIOS only control 1) Set NVRAM_CLR jumper to clear BIOS configuration settings at boot and reboot system; 2) AC power off system, remove coin cell battery for 30 seconds, replace battery and power back on; 3) restore default configuration in F2 system setup menu. BIOS Password Keyboard N/A Place shunt on J_PSWD_NVRAM jumper pins 2 and 4. BIOS SPI Flash SPI interface via iDRAC Software write protected Not possible with any utilities or applications and system is not functional if corrupted/removed. iDRAC SPI Flash SPI interface via iDRAC Embedded iDRAC subsystem firmware actively controls sub area based write protection as needed. Not completely user clearable; however, user data, lifecycle log and archive, SEL, fw image repository can be cleared via Delete Configuration and Retire System, accessible in Lifecycle Controller interface BMC EMMC NAND Flash interface via Embedded FW write iDRAC protected Not completely user clearable; however, user data, lifecycle log and archive, SEL, fw image repository can be cleared via Delete Configuration and Retire System, accessible in Lifecycle Controller interface Dell - Internal Use - Confidential
